LoanAway Interest Rates and Requirements at a Glance

In Canada, personal loan interest rates can vary widely depending on factors such as credit score, income stability, debt-to-income ratio and overall credit history. Borrowers with stronger credit profiles may qualify for lower interest rates, while those with limited credit history may receive higher rates.

Feature Details
Loan Amount $1,000 – $15,000
Interest Rates Vary depending on credit profile
Loan Term Typically 12 – 60 months
Minimum Age 18 years old
Income Requirement Must have a steady income
Collateral Not required
Funding Speed Typically 1–2 business days after approval

Loan approval depends on several factors including income stability, credit history and overall financial profile.

Borrowers with stronger credit profiles may qualify for lower interest rates and better loan terms.

LoanAway Loan Requirements

To qualify for a LoanAway personal loan, applicants generally must meet several requirements.

Basic Eligibility Requirements

Applicants typically must:

  1. Be at least 18 years old
  2. Be a Canadian resident
  3. Have a steady source of income
  4. Have an active bank account

Canadian lenders may also review a borrower’s debt-to-income ratio, which measures how much of their monthly income is used to repay existing debts. A lower debt-to-income ratio can improve approval chances and help borrowers qualify for better loan terms.

Required Information

Applicants may need to provide:

  • Proof of income
  • Bank account information
  • Identification verification

Canadian lenders may also perform a credit check and affordability assessment before approving a loan.

These checks help ensure borrowers can reasonably repay the loan.

Example Loan Repayment Cost

Understanding the real cost of borrowing is essential before accepting a loan offer.

Loan Amount Interest Rate Term Monthly Payment Total Repayment
$5,000 29% 36 months ~$209 ~$7,524

In this example, a $5,000 loan could result in a total repayment of approximately $7,524 over three years.

Actual loan costs depend on the borrower’s credit profile, interest rate and repayment term.

LoanAway vs Traditional Bank Loans

Feature LoanAway Banks
Approval Speed Faster Often slower
Credit Requirements Moderate Usually higher
Loan Amount Up to $15,000 Often higher
Interest Rates Usually higher Often lower
Collateral Not required Sometimes required

Online lenders may offer faster approvals, while banks may offer lower interest rates for borrowers with strong credit profiles.
